I added the use section, and added a few starters; the methodology 
was to use Google Scholar to search for references:
http://scholar.google.com/scholar?start=10&q=astropy&hl=en&as_sdt=0,5
then use <ref>{{cite  ...  }}</ref> template to insert the references 
https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Wikipedia:Citation_templates
Ex:
<ref>{{cite journal
| url=http://arxiv.org/pdf/1307.5851v4
| title=Discovery and redshift of an optical afterglow in 71 square 
degrees: iPTF13bxl and GRB 130702A
}}</ref>

There are of course a lot more...
